When stored at 20 C (68 F), your lead acid battery will lose about 3 percent of its capacity per month. For the 6-cell, 2.4-Ahr sealed lead-acid battery used in this example, the bulk (maximum) battery voltage at 25C is 14.85 V, and the float voltage, used as the recharge voltage, is 14.1 V. In applications where standby power is required to operate, for example a security system or uninterruptible power supply (UPS), when the AC power has been interrupted, continuous float charging is recommended. The coulometric charging efficiency of flooded lead acid batteries is typically 70%, meaning that you must put 142 amp hours into the battery for every 100 amp hours you get out. To charge a sealed lead acid battery, a DC voltage between 2.30 volts per cell (float) and 2.45 volts per cell (fast) is applied to the terminals of the battery. If you store your battery for a long period without charging it, especially at temperatures higher than 20 C (68 F), it may experience a permanent loss of capacity.
